KU students, teachers join global strike in solidarity with Gaza

KHULNA, April 7, 2025 (BSS) - In response to a global call for a strike on April 7, students, teachers, officers, and employees of Khulna University (KU) participated in a demonstration expressing solidarity with the people of Gaza.

Over three hundred students, teachers, officers, and employees of the university brought out a protest rally from the university's Hadi Square this morning.

After parading various streets on the campus, the protesters returned to the starting point, where the demonstration concluded with a rally.

Speaking as the chief guest, KU Vice-Chancellor Professor Dr Md Rezaul Karim urged all Muslim countries to unite in support of Palestine.
Demanding the right of Palestinians to die a natural death, the KU VC called on Muslim nations to play a crucial role in establishing an independent Palestine.

Among others, KU Pro-Vice Chancellor Dr Md Harun-or-Rashid Khan, Treasurer Professor Dr Md Nur Nobi, and Head of the Business Administration Discipline Professor Sheikh Mahmudul Hasan addressed the rally.

The speakers expressed grave concern over the widespread killing of civilians-particularly women and children-and the indiscriminate destruction of homes and infrastructures in Gaza.

A doa mahfil was later held, seeking eternal peace for the departed souls of the killed citizens of Palestine.

Earlier, in response to the brutal attacks by Israeli forces in Gaza, the KU authorities had announced the suspension of classes and examinations in solidarity with the people of Gaza.

"All examinations will be rescheduled," said KU Registrar Professor Dr S M Mahbubur Rahman, adding that the new dates would be announced soon.
